Ok, so here's a brief rundown of my situation: I'm currently using a 1360 x 768 (1.77:1) LCD TV to serve as my monitor since my wife accidentally stepped on my laptop and cracked the screen awhile back. Anyway, since that resolution was not listed on the options screen, I set it to 1024 x 768 to see how that would work. Well, it would seem that it clipped the top half of my chat text off, since it stretched the image to fill the 1360 x 768 screen.

So, after some googling, I found out about autoexec.cfg parameters. I set mine up as follows:

seta r_mode "-1"
seta r_customwidth "1680"
seta r_customheight "1050"
seta r_fullscreen "1"
seta r_customaspect "1"
seta cg_fov "90"

Now my problem is that every now and then when I spawn, I'm either in an all-white (no texture) uniform save for the combadge and head and neck area, and/or I don't see the rank images on the tab list, just a white rectangle. A disconnect and reconnect fixes the white model usually but the rank image issue is still somewhat random. I have my rankset set to tlo in the player config screen, but do I need to add something to my autoexec?
